Top Hawaiian Destinations
For many people, a trip to Hawaii is a once in a lifetime opportunity, so you have to make it count. A Hawaiian cruise is a great way to pack in all of the adventure, activities, and beautiful visitor sites into one comprehensive trip. Your tropical adventure won't be complete without stops at:
Moloka'i - Experience the warm hospitality of the "Friendly Island," as the natives enthusiastically welcome you and treat you to authentic Hawaiian music and cuisine.
Lana'i Island - Here, the remnants of an extinct volcano form the perfect spot to snorkel and paddleboard among some of the most diverse marine life.
Maui - See the coral gardens and the grazing sea turtles at Olowalu.
Kailua-Kona - Get to know this historic town and Kealakekua Bay, where Captain Cook anchored in the 18th century.
